Chemical equipment heat transfer recycling equipment
Technical Field
The utility model relates to a chemical industry equipment technical field specifically is a chemical industry equipment heat transfer equipment of recycling.
Background
The chemical equipment is one part of chemical machinery, the chemical machinery comprises two parts, one part is a chemical machinery, mainly refers to equipment such as a fan, a compressor, various pumps and the like for conveying fluid, and the main part is a moving machine generally called as a chemical machinery. The other is that chemical equipment mainly refers to machinery with static parts, such as separation equipment like a tower, a container, reactor equipment and the like, and is sometimes called nonstandard equipment.
The following problems exist when using existing chemical equipment:
1. when the existing chemical equipment is used, a large amount of heat can be generated in the production process, so that the chemical equipment has a serious heat loss phenomenon in use, and huge waste of energy is caused;
2. when the existing chemical equipment is used, the generated heat cannot be reasonably utilized, and the generated heat contains harmful gas, so that the environment is easily polluted without treatment.

The working principle is as follows: when the utility model is used, the hot gas generated in the working process of the chemical equipment body 2 is discharged into the cavity 3 through the first exhaust pipe 4, then the heat in the hot gas is insulated again for the chemical equipment body 2 through the heat insulation cotton 5, when the hot gas in the cavity 3 is excessive, the first valve 7 is automatically opened, then the hot gas enters the purifying box 8, the particulate matters in the hot gas are filtered through the filter screen 17, then the hot gas is purified through the activated carbon net 19, when the filter screen 17 is required to be cleaned, the filter screen 17 is directly pulled out through the handle 18 for cleaning, after the hot gas is purified, the hot gas is pumped into the water tank 13 through the exhaust fan 10, the water in the water tank 13 is heated through the residual heat in the hot gas, the connecting pipe 21 is a ring pipe, the contact area with the water is increased, the heating effect is better, after the hot gas in the water tank 13 reaches a certain amount, the second valve 15 is opened automatically, and hot gas is discharged from second blast pipe 14, when needing to use hot water, directly opens third valve 23 and discharges through outlet pipe 22, has can keep warm, energy utilization is rateed highly, can purify the back at the discharge and prevent the advantage of polluted environment to the steam that produces to chemical industry equipment body 2.
